Transaction 7a41cb7e70c0aff680615de2f09684a5983e4682974b8151181468bdb55fda49
2 Input
2 Outputs
- 7a41cb7e70c0aff680615de2f09684a5983e4682974b8151181468bdb55fda49:0
- 7a41cb7e70c0aff680615de2f09684a5983e4682974b8151181468bdb55fda49:1
value 3429226
address 3FQRmMu2YcNzx267vgChP5SyiEEq3DB9YB
value 52423955
address 3CgMfYD17SYP7ddhUDrbpMUEabymcaFjH5